== Function ==
 +
[https://www.uniprot.org/uniprot/DPP11_PORG3 DPP11_PORG3] Catalyzes the removal of dipeptides from the N-terminus of oligopeptides. Shows a strict specificity for acidic residues (Asp or Glu) in the P1 position, and has a hydrophobic residue preference at the P2 position. Preferentially cleaves the synthetic substrate Leu-Asp-methylcoumaryl-7-amide (Leu-Asp-MCA) as compared to Leu-Glu-MCA. Is involved in amino acid metabolism and bacterial growth of asaccharolytic P.gingivalis, that utilizes amino acids from extracellular proteinaceous nutrients as energy and carbon sources.<ref>PMID:21896480</ref> <ref>PMID:23246913</ref>
